kubectl apply multiple files

There . kubernetes restart pod. Get Kubernetes in Action. For instance, to update/create an object defined in nginx.yaml: kubectl apply -f nginx.yaml. new york state tax withholding for remote employees. Locate the one you want access, get its name, and run: kubectl exec -it --user=root hal-66b97c4c88 . kubectl exec multiple commandssomerset, ky arrests. By June 7, 2022 . A.1. There are multiple different ways that you can update configurations in Kubernetes. "Wagah Border Is Open Now" steidtmann commercial real estate cat pod.json | kubectl apply -f - . To run kubectl commands, you would follow this convention: kubectl [command] [TYPE] [NAME] [flags] To use the kubectl logs command, you would pass either a pod name or a type/name. kubectl looks at an environment variable called KUBECONFIG to hold a colon-separated list of paths to configuration files, so I can use multiple cluster config files. Cha c sn phm trong gi hng. 4. kubectl-config is a file mount used to manage K8s from inside the DSS container running on the pod and created as follows: % kubectl create secret generic kubectl-config --from-file=.kube/config secret/kubectl-config created Wrapping up. There are two parameters. charts Active 8d. Apart from the above, we can perform multiple tasks using the rollout such as . music store birmingham, al oklahoma vehicle registration fees calculator kubectl use context for one command. Go to $HOME/.kube, and see what files are there. This file should be placed at ~/.kube/config. \n apiVersion: v1\nkind: ConfigMap\nmetadata:\n name: polls-config\ndata:\n DJANGO_ALLOWED_HOSTS: "*"\n STATIC_ENDPOINT_URL: "https:// your_space_name. Home; Company. when logging hits line file:N, emit a stack trace --log-dir="": If non-empty, write log files in this directory --log-flush-frequency=5s: Maximum number of seconds between log flushes . The 31 best 'Kubectl Apply Yaml File Example' images and discussions of June 2022. Azure Resource Manager I use a multiple Kubernetes clusters on a daily basis, so keeping my configs organized is important to don't confuse myself. If you specify multiple kubeconfigs this way, then kubectl will merge them all into one config and use that merged version. # Apply the configuration in pod.json to a pod. kubectl rollout restart deploy. You can use kubectl port-forward to port forward the Kubernetes service locally to your laptop outside of the cluster: # Change the namespace if you deployed Kubeflow Pipelines in a different # namespace. Download kubernetes config space_region.digitaloceanspaces.com"\n STATIC_BUCKET_NAME: "your_space_name "\n DJANGO_LOGLEVEL: "info"\n DEBUG: "True"\n DATABASE_ENGINE: "postgresql_psycopg2"\n \n. Extrajimos la configuracin no sensible del archivo env modificado en el . ; . xxx. kubectl apply -f frontend-service.yaml,redis-master-service.yaml,redis-slave-service.yaml,frontend-deployment.yaml,redis-master-deployment.yaml,redis-slave-deployment.yaml Is there a way just to do something like: kubectl apply all or kubectl apply -f * or some variation thereof to spin all of the kube stuffs within on directory? alias kap='kubectl apply' alias kd='kubectl delete' Smoke test with busybox like a wiz. kubectl exec multiple commands10 key calculator practice worksheets10 key calculator practice worksheets Acceptable values are file and name. I've redacted and renamed some elements for clarity. I'd like to save a subreddit's posts and comments to flat files that I can read easily, but also keep the metadata intact. Updating Kubernetes Deployment kubectl run Run command has the capability to run an image on the Kubernetes cluster. kubectl generate pod. kubernetes restart pod without deployment. kubectl exec multiple commands. ; ; . You can also have multiple cluster information in the kubeconfig file. use more replicas in a prod-namespace than in a test-namespace. In this command, we extract data about context-1 from in.txt to out.txt. to do make a new tmp directory and wildcard copy/move your desired transfer files into that dir on the container use the cmd from @cookiedough above to copy all files from that dir on the container to your local Example: 3 - The default config file By default, the kubectl command-line tool will look for a kubeconfig file simply named config (no file extension) in the .kube directory of the user's profile: kubectl exec multiple commandslmt barrels for salelmt barrels for sale Remember, it's multiline, and using any other option can be a bit clumsy. ross university vet school housing. Know When to Use kubectl patch. Kubectl, the Kubernetes command-line interface (CLI), has more capabilities than many developers realize. Usually, the kubectl apply command is used to create and update objects in a declarative way. You can apply parameterized manifest files with kubectl apply -k <folder> Share Improve this answer Kubectl logs command cheat sheet. kubernetes pod yaml example. Example. Kustomize is a command-line configuration manager for Kubernetes objects. kubectl restart service after edit. In addition to <terminal . resourceFiletoPatch File path (Required only if action is set to patch and resourceToPatch is set to file) The path to the file used for the patch. YAML seems like a perfect format. HOME; EVENTS; ABOUT; CONTACT; FOR ADULTS; FOR KIDS; tonya francisco biography kubectl exec multiple commandswest ashley middle school calendarwest ashley middle school calendar Here is a quick command you can run to merge your two config files. Service Connection The task works with two service connection types: Azure Resource Manager and Kubernetes Service Connection, described below. kubernetes deployments. Locate the one you want access, get its name, and run: kubectl exec -it --user=root hal-66b97c4c88 . kubectl is the common CLI tool that we use to query and manage a Kubernetes cluster. david attenborough grandchildren age; old boston bars that have closed; from the journal of a disappointed man poem genius; abandoned mansions sydney florida aau basketball rankings; how tall is sunny suljic 2021; nexigo 1080p webcam software; sean mcdermott house orchard park; kubernetes kubectl You can use YAML files rather than JSON files because the first one is more user friendly. Home; About Us; BLog; Contact Us Typically, there is a file named config. 2 comments Contributor dprotaso commented on May 23, 2018 Cloud provider or hardware configuration: gke1.9.6 added kind/bug Contributor #16448 #44511 k8s-ci-robot assigned liggitt on May 23, 2018 Appendix A. what does the simile add to the passage. A Mommy Blog. kubectl get pods --kubeconfig=/path/to/kubeconfig. The --minify flag allows us to . Now you want to extract a cluster's information to a portable kubeconfig file that only has the parts you need to connect to that cluster. One way that you might have encountered is obtaining a kubeconfig file that contains the details of how to connect to a cluster. A caveat to note is that if you pass a deployment or a replica set, the logs command will get the logs for the first pod, and only . You can also use kubectl to assume different user identities, to select a custom editor to run with the kubectl edit command, and more.. There are two parameters. If you already have a cluster, and you can use kubectl to interact with the cluster, then you probably have a file named config in the $HOME/.kube directory. Using kubectl with multiple clusters. charts Active 8d. For example: kubectl get -f ./pod.yaml Post by; on australian soldiers reputation in vietnam; mayra's hair salon narragansett, ri kubectl allows you to pass a --kubeconfig option to commands to specify which kubeconfig should be used to connect to a cluster to execute the command. OUA NO SPOTIFY. To list one or more pods, replication controllers, services, or daemon sets, use the kubectl get command. The default value is file. kind Kind E.g. mobile homes for sale greene county, ny; appaloosa show calendar; panalangin chords daniel padilla. Integrated with kubectl since 1.14, it allows you to make declarative changes to your configurations without touching a template. In addition to possibly to manage resources through individual files, there is a way to apply all the YAML files in a folder. kubectl apply -f ./pod.json # Apply the JSON passed into stdin to a pod. (Optional) Create a ConfigMap from an individual file, or from multiple files by specifying a directory. If there are multiple files and you want to create a single Configmap file from them, you will need to use the following command: "kubectl create configmap [configmap_name] --from-file [path/to/file1] --from-file [path/to/file2] --from-file [path/to/file3]" See another option of creating a configmap configuration in the section below . If you plan on using both, you need to know how . 3 Answers Sorted by: 86 You can apply all files in a folder with kubectl apply -f <folder> You may also be interested in parameterization of your manifest files using Kustomize e.g. kubectl delete config. I use a multiple Kubernetes clusters on a daily basis, so keeping my configs organized is important to don't confuse myself. Example. Many websites have leaked passwords. kubectl uses the API interface of Kubernetes to view, control, and manage the cluster. 0. For example: kubectl get -f ./pod.yaml Release Information v1.24 v1.23 v1.22 v1.21 v1.20 Franais English Chinese Korean Dockershim removal set for Kubernetes 1.24 Kubernetes 1.24, Dockershim will longer included Kubernetes.Read the Dockershim Removal FAQ see what. Switching between Minikube and Google Kubernetes Engine. There might also be other configuration files in this directory. . This page contains a list of commonly used kubectl commands and flags. (Optional) Create a ConfigMap from an individual file, or from multiple files by specifying a directory. In this article, I introduce several kubectl CLI . Your config will resemble this file. Kubectl Apply - All Files in Directory Posted on July 27, 2021 by admin kubectl apply command is used to manage applications by creating and updating Kubernetes resources declared in configuration files. Attackers can download databases of usernames and passwords and use them to "hack" your accounts. For example, did you know that kubectl can reach the Kubernetes API while running inside a cluster? Execute shell commands using one of the following methods: Use kubectl exec to open a bash command shell where you can execute commands. Execute shell commands using one of the following methods: Use kubectl exec to open a bash command shell where you can execute commands. This is why you shouldn't reuse passwords for important websites, because a leak by one site can give attackers everything they need to sign into other accounts. Run: KUBECONFIG=in.txt kubectl config view \ --minify --flatten --context=context-1 > out.txt. The examples in this book can either be run in a cluster created with Minikube, or one created with Google Kubernetes Engine (GKE). kubectl use context for one command. Use -f file1 -f file2 -f file<#> to specify resources that have multiple files. roots pizza nutrition information; washing cells with pbs protocol; kubectl restart service after edit located in: ~/.kube/config. kubectl rollout It is capable of managing the rollout of deployment. To list one or more pods, replication controllers, services, or daemon sets, use the kubectl get command. is an option but you should also be able to kubectl apply -f *.yaml this is inconvenient: Use this task to deploy, configure, or update a Kubernetes cluster by running kubectl commands. In this case, updating and reapplying the patch file is more convenient than doing multiple inline patches. $ Kubectl rollout <Sub Command> $ kubectl rollout undo deployment/tomcat. 91 75270-25250 amritsardekho@gmail.com. 91 75270-25250 amritsardekho@gmail.com. A manifest file identifies the objects to be patched. There's a chance that your patch might not be exactly right and could require some tweaks. This variable can be pointed at multiple kubeconfig files, if you wish. kubectl get deployments. RuntimesInstalling Kubernetes with deployment toolsBootstrapping clusters with kubeadmInstalling kubeadmTroubleshooting kubeadmCreating cluster with kubeadmCustomizing components with the kubeadm APIOptions for Highly Available TopologyCreating Highly Available Clusters with kubeadmSet High Availability etcd Cluster with kubeadmConfiguring each kubelet. countyline finish mower. sheldon gets better friends fanfiction / kubectl use context for one command. Reddit seems to spit out JSON . kubectl use context for one command. However you may already have an existing config file at that location and you need to merge them together. which kubectl command creates an object using the details in the pod.json file. It is supported across different platforms and can be easily set up to manage a cluster. An individual object is identified by kind and name as the patch target. As a reminder, the previous command shows how the apply command is used to create and update kubernetes objects in a declarative fashion. kubectl apply -f ./my-manifest.yaml # create resource (s) kubectl apply -f ./my1.yaml -f ./my2.yaml # create from multiple files kubectl apply -f ./dir # create resource (s) in all manifest files in dir kubectl apply -f https://git.io/vpieo # create resource (s) from url kubectl create deployment nginx --image=nginx # start a single instance of For example, you can combine pieces from different sources, keep your customizations -- or kustomizations, as the case may be -- in source . dwayne miller jamaica; how to evolve phantump without trading "Wagah Border Is Open Now" steidtmann commercial real estate Join this channel to get access to perks:https://www.youtube.com/channel/UC5IBhBCmdqtoERM8CmtLpeQ/joinkubectl multiple files - 186 applying multiple files wi. Welcome to the kubernetes tutorial for beginners, as part of this lecture we will see, How to Apply multiple files using Kubectl Trending posts and videos related to Kubectl Apply Yaml File Example! vogue editor in chief. Sometimes when working with a new Kubernetes cluster you will be given a config file to use when authenticating with the cluster. kubectl use context for one commandbirthday lawn sign rentals london ontariobirthday lawn sign rentals london ontario alias kap='kubectl apply' alias kd='kubectl delete' Smoke test with busybox like a wiz. You can specify other kubeconfig files by setting the KUBECONFIG environment variable or by setting the --kubeconfig flag. Configure kubectl for multiple clusters. About Us; Our Clients; Team; Our Alliances & Partnerships; Consulting The underlying configuration file is probably (!) By default, kubectl-slice will split your files into multiple subfiles following this naming convention: That is, the Kubernets kind say, Namespace lowercased, followed by a dash, followed by the resource name say, production: $ kubectl-slice --input-file=example.yaml Wrote pod-nginx-ingress.yaml -- 57 bytes. kubectl config view. You can use YAML files rather than JSON files because the first one is more user friendly. kubectl apply-f config_file.yaml. kubectl exec . 3 comments Contributor sallyom commented on Sep 14, 2019 yes, kubectl apply -f . If all secrets above were created successfully, the list given by kubectl looks like the following: This page contains a list of commonly used kubectl commands and flags. Use -f file1 -f file2 -f file<#> to specify resources that have multiple files. Figure 1: Using the kubectl apply to create a deployment kubectl get deployments kubectl get pods Now, let's update the number of replicas in the spec and also the n ginx container image version. buy ebook for $47.99 $35.99. kubectl looks at an environment variable called KUBECONFIG to hold a colon-separated list of paths to configuration files, so I can use multiple cluster config files. healing crystal suncatcher; lenscrafters peachtree city; devil's letters to his nephew fear; michigan high school hockey records; green brick partners subsidiaries; hungarian singer zoltan cause of death; kubectl exec multiple commands.

kubectl apply multiple files